Fullerton School District elects Ruthie Hanchett as board president, ratifies labor deals and approves positive budget certification
Summary
At its annual organizational meeting, the Fullerton School District Board of Trustees elected Ruthie Hanchett president, confirmed leadership and superintendent transition plans, ratified agreements with employee associations and approved a positive first interim financial certification showing the district can meet obligations over the next two years.
The Fullerton School District Board of Trustees elected Ruthie Hanchett board president and completed a series of staffing and financial approvals at its Dec. 9 organizational meeting.
Hanchett won the presidency by roll call and thanked trustees: “Thank you very much. Thank you to my board for nominating and voting for me,” she said after the vote. Trustees also selected James Cho as vice president and Vanessa Estrella as clerk.
The board appointed Dr. Bob Pletka as board secretary through Jan. 31, 2026, and noted that Dr. Chad Hammett will take over the role Feb. 1, 2026, when Pletka retires. The appointments were approved by roll call votes.
